Item 3.01 Notice of Delisting or Failure to Satisfy a Continued Listing Rule or Standard; Transfer of Listing.
On May 6, 2026, Cryo-Cell International, Inc. (the "Company”) received a written notice from NYSE Regulation stating that it had accepted the Company’s plan to regain compliance with the continued listing standards of the NYSE American LLC ("NYSE American").
As previously disclosed, the Company submitted a compliance plan to NYSE American on April 8, 2026. NYSE Regulation accepted the plan and granted the Company a plan period through September 9, 2027 to regain compliance with the applicable continued listing standards.
During the plan period, the Company’s common stock will continue to be listed and traded on NYSE American, subject to the Company’s compliance with the initiatives and conditions set forth in the compliance plan and continued periodic review by NYSE Regulation.
There can be no assurance that the Company will be able to regain compliance with the NYSE American continued listing standards by the September 9, 2027 plan period deadline. If the Company fails to regain compliance by such date, or fails to make progress consistent with the accepted compliance plan during the plan period, NYSE American may initiate delisting proceedings.
